**Ticket: Drift on Pictora cache nodes**

While investigating the memory leak in the Pictora image cache, I found the three canary nodes running a hand-edited eviction config that diverged from the checked-in baseline weeks ago. The leak reproduces only under the drifted settings, which suggests the eviction interval interacts badly with the new prefetcher. For the reviewer: the drifted values currently live on the canaries and read as follows.

config for bahop-baduf:
[kasion]
team = lamath
access_code = ac_d807e5
host = kasion.paliqcloud.corp
port = 4000
owner = julix.tamvan
peer = frair.qorvelsoft.local

## SproutCycle Environments

SproutCycle, our plant-watering scheduler, runs in three environments: dev, staging, and prod. Dev uses simulated valve hardware; staging drives the test bench in the Fernhollow office; prod controls live greenhouse lines. Schedules promote automatically from staging after a 24-hour soak. Each environment's behavior is set by this configuration:

service settings:
[sorys]
port = 8000
team = eliius
host = sorys.novacstack.example
region = south-3
access_code = ac_f66665
timeout_ms = 250

Subject: Pointstream ledger cut-over done

Cut-over to the new Pointstream loyalty ledger finished at 02:10. Old Tallyhaus writer is read-only; dual-write disabled after reconciliation showed zero drift across 4.2M accounts. Accrual lag briefly hit 90s during backfill, now nominal. Rollback window closes at noon — after that, restore from snapshot only. If paging fires, check the ledger consumer first. Current service configuration values are below.

service settings:
[briion]
team = oliael
access_code = ac_23d22a
host = briion.sivrelgrid.local
port = 8000
owner = pelox.tamvan
peer = olimir.paliqsys.test

☐ Temporary site access (contractors, first day): During the Dunmore Street renovation, all work has relocated to the temporary unit at Copperfield Yard. Park only in the marked contractor bays, sign the day sheet at the portacabin, and wear hi-vis beyond the yellow line at all times. Your permanent badge will not function here, as the temporary unit uses a standalone keypad system. Enter through the grey side door using the code provided below.

door code, hahag-tagef: bdg-OAWSKZ-89993088